備註
microsoft.ui.interop.h 標頭相依於 microsoft.ui.h,它不會隨附於 Windows App SDK的一部分。 您可以在 Microsoft.UI.idl 上執行 MIDL 編譯程式 (midl.exe),以產生 microsoft.ui.h。 或者,請改用 winrt/Microsoft.ui.interop.h 標頭中的函式。
C#。 對於 C# 傳統型應用程式開發人員,此標頭中的 Interop 函式會由 Microsoft.UI.Win32Interop 類別的方法包裝。
UI Interop API會使用此標頭。
microsoft.ui.interop.h 包含下列程序設計介面:
功能
|
ui::interop::GetDisplayIdFromMonitor 如果 hmonitor 自變數有效,則取得對應至指定 HMONITOR的 DisplayId。 |
|
ui::interop::GetIconFromIconId 取得對應至指定 IconId的 HICON,如果 iconId 自變數有效,而且系統具有代表圖標的 HICON。 |
|
ui::interop::GetIconIdFromIcon 取得對應至指定 HICON的 IconId,如果 hicon 自變數有效。 |
|
ui::interop::GetMonitorFromDisplayId 取得對應至指定 DisplayId的 HMONITOR,如果 displayId 自變數有效,而且系統具有代表顯示監視器的 HMONITOR。 |
|
ui::interop::GetWindowFromWindowId 取得視窗句柄 (HWND),對應至指定的 WindowId,如果 windowId 自變數有效,而且系統具有代表視窗的 HWND。 |
|
ui::interop::GetWindowIdFromWindow 如果 hwnd 自變數有效,則取得對應至指定之視窗句柄的 WindowId。如果 hwnd 自變數有效,則為 。 |